Output deebdcc2e7d8e84dcfc72347a9c76c92bded026cf6e4048dc5a2becbf35ef55b:0

value
24032383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452c4cafd87456b80396425422d4682ef3fd6a59 OP_EQUAL
address
MECuvesUGfqXMFuMzgeeGEdHFTNPXnQsz5
transaction
deebdcc2e7d8e84dcfc72347a9c76c92bded026cf6e4048dc5a2becbf35ef55b
spent
true